(√3+tan1).(√3+tan2).....(√3+tan29)=?
(angles are in degrees)

(√3+tan1)(√3+tan 29)=4
(√3+tan2)(√3+tan 28)=4
similarly 14 pairs
and (√3+tan15)=2
so 414.2 =229
